Fortnite’s latest update patch has officially arrived. While the newFortnitecontent update adds a number of things, such as gameplay tweaks and weapon adjustments, one of the most interesting things the latest version of the game now has is the addition of a mysterious NPC, Orelia.

The addition of the new character comes as part oftheFortnite16.40 update. In addition to Orelia appearing on the map, 16.40 also vaults the Exotic weapon The Dub in exchange for a new one called the Marksman Six Shooter, a weapon type not seen since the 11.0 patch. However, Orelia has a different weapon in her possession.

Where to find Orelia’s Location in Fortnite

Players will find tracking down Orelia quite the straightforward task, as she appears in an entirely new POI. Players will be able to find her by heading to the newly appeared island located just south of the now-defunct Flush Factory. Located near the very bottom of the map, those looking to reach her first will want to be sure to plan their drop-in off the Battle Bus accordingly, as countless players will almost certainly bombard NPC #50’s spot for at least the next week or two.

Once players have touched down at Isla Nublada, the name of the new landmark, head to the ground floor of the castle ruins where Orelia will be waiting inside, standing next to a pedestal. Talk to her to earn thenew Gold Lara Croft skin.

How to Pay Orelia’s Tribute in Fortnite

The pedestal in question holds a Legendary Assault Rifle, although the decision to just take it may be an ill-advised one. When players speak with the new NPC, she’ll demand a tribute. While her vague speech doesn’t reveal what the tribute specifically is, players are required to pay 750 Gold Bars if they want the powerful AR scot-free.

Should it be taken without paying the tribute, Orelia will instantly attack, meaning players should stock up on either bars or bullets when interacting with the new character. Many fans believe that Orelia is actually a version ofthe female Midas skin Marigold.Fortnitehas confirmed Orelia as Oro’s counterpart, who’s supposedly a dead version of Midas. The golden skeletal pair’s backstory largely remains a mystery.

The addition of Orelia could potentially hint at something deeper. It’s an interesting decision on Epic’s part to add an NPC so closely tied to one ofFortnite’s story threads, and during the final weeks of Season 6 on top of that. Epic Quests related to The Spire have dried up recently as well, and while purely speculation, her arrival may signify some sort of yet-to-be-revealed plot development for the game.
